Abstract

The utility model provides a power lifting structure of an outdoor sofa set, which comprises a vertically arranged accommodating part, wherein an accommodating groove is vertically formed in the middle of the top end of the accommodating part; the lifting body is movably positioned in the accommodating groove, the outer side of the lifting body is movably attached to the inner wall of the accommodating groove, and a plurality of power supply accommodating grooves are formed in the lifting body; the bottom of the first hinging part is hinged with the bottom of the accommodating groove, and the top of the third hinging part is hinged with the bottom of the lifting body; the positioning mechanism is used for fixing the position of the third hinge part. The power lifting structure of the outdoor sofa set provided by the utility model can enable the use effect to be better.

Description

Power lifting structure of outdoor sofa set and outdoor sofa set
Technical Field
The utility model belongs to the technical field of furniture, and relates to a power lifting structure of an outdoor sofa set and the outdoor sofa set.
Background
The outdoor sofa set is used outdoors as the name implies, and generally comprises a sofa body and a tea table matched with the sofa body to form a combined collocation. When in actual use, most of the sofa sets are arranged under outdoor tents or eave, so that the sofa sets can resist rain and snow weather.
At present, the common outdoor sofa in the market only comprises a sofa body and a matched tea table, does not have other functions, and has poor use effect.

In practice, the accommodating portion 1 may be fixed to the tea table 24 or the sofa body 25, and is preferably fixed to the tea table 24. When the charging power supply 26 is not needed or is not taken, the height of the lifting body 3 is reduced, and most or all of the lifting body 3 is accommodated in the accommodating groove 2; when the charging power supply 26 is needed to be taken or the charging power supply 26 is placed in the power supply accommodating groove (containing a charging wire or joint), the charging power supply 26 can be taken out or placed in the accommodating part 1 only by lifting the height of the lifting body 3.
Because the first hinging part 4, the second hinging part 5 and the third hinging part 6 are sequentially hinged, and the first hinging part 4 is hinged with the bottom of the accommodating groove 2, and the third hinging part 6 is hinged with the bottom of the lifting body 3, when in actual use, the height of the whole lifting body 3 is also fixed at the moment after the position of the third hinging part 6 is fixed by the positioning mechanism, and the lifting body is simple and convenient.
Firstly the elastic element 7 is in this embodiment preferably a gas spring, which has a great strength and at the same time is able to withstand a great pressure when it is at its maximum length; meanwhile, when the lifting body is stretched, the lifting body cannot be stretched suddenly, but the height of the lifting body 3 can be gradually increased, so that the use effect is better.
When the elastic member 7 is at its maximum length, the lifting body 3 is at its maximum height. At this time, the lengths of the elastic member 7, the positioning portion 8 and the third hinge portion 6 between the first rod body 10 and the top of the positioning portion 8 form a stable triangle, so that the position and the angle of the third hinge portion 6 are fixed at this time, and the positioning mechanism can stably maintain the position of the lifting body 3 without being affected by external pressure.
After the charging power supply 26 is taken out and/or put in, when the lifting body 3 needs to be accommodated in the accommodating groove 2, only the top of the lifting body 3 needs to be pressed downwards, at this time, the elastic piece 7 is shortened after being pressed, and simultaneously, the first hinge part 4, the second hinge part 5 and the third hinge part 6 all rotate and drive the height of the linkage rod 9 to be reduced. During the lowering of the height of the linkage rod 9, the inclined portion of the top of the positioning hook 15 is first applied and the positioning hook 15 is driven to rotate, during which the elastic body 17 is further elongated.
Until the height of the lifting body 3 is lowered to the lowest height, the linkage rod 9 is just lowered to the position of the positioning groove 16; at this time, under the pulling action of the elastic body 17, the positioning hook 15 is made to rebound, and the positioning groove 16 is made to hang on the linkage rod 9, so that at this time, although the elastic piece 7 has a tendency of lifting the lifting body 3, at this time, under the limiting action of the positioning hook 15, the position of the lifting body 3 is kept at a lower position, so that the charging power supply 26 is also accommodated in the accommodating groove 2, external action is prevented, and the using aesthetic degree of the tea table 24 is improved.
When the lifting body 3 needs to be lifted again, the user only needs to lower the height of the driving piece 19, and meanwhile, the driving piece 19 drives the linkage piece 21 downwards; the link post 22 on the link 21 is driven on the inclined portion of the top of the positioning hook 15, thereby driving the positioning hook 15 to rotate in a direction away from the link lever 9 until the positioning hook 15 is separated from the link lever 9, at which time the first hinge part 4, the second hinge part 5 and the third hinge part 6 can be rotated with each other by the elastic force of the elastic member 7, and the height of the elevating body 3 is raised until the highest is reached.
When the linkage rod 9 is separated from the positioning hook 15, the elastic body 17 shortens and drives the positioning hook 15 to rotate until the bottom of the positioning hook 15 abuts against the stop part 18, and the positioning hook 15 at the moment is restored to be in a vertical state and waits for the next use. The length of the linkage piece 21 is larger, but in the use process, both sides of the linkage rod 9 are movably abutted against the inner wall of the yielding hole 23, so that the linkage rod 9 can also play a limiting role on the linkage piece 21, and the linkage piece 21 is better prevented from being deformed. Furthermore, when the driving member 19 is released, the driving member 19 is raised by the elastic force of the return spring 20 (preferably a spring), and both the driving member 19 and the link member 21 are returned to the desired positions to wait for the next use.
The first hinging part 4, the second hinging part 5, the third hinging part 6 and the positioning part 8 are provided with two, the first rod body 10 and the second rod body 11 are arranged between the third hinging parts 6, the first hinging part 4 is connected with the third rod body 12 and the fourth rod body 14, the second hinging part 5 is connected with the second rod body 11 and the two first hinging parts 4, so that the first hinging part 4, the second hinging part 5 and the third hinging part 6 form a frame structure, the frame structure not only has better strength, but also has better structural stability, and the frame structure can be stably used in the lifting and deformation process and is not easy to damage or deform.
The sofa body 25 is provided with a clamping groove 28 for placing the charging power supply 26, so that the position of the charging power supply 26 can be well maintained in the use process, and the charging power supply is separated from the lighting lamp belt. Meanwhile, the positioning magnet plays a role in magnetic attraction to the charging power supply 26, and the position stability of the charging power supply 26 is guaranteed. The limiting end cover 29 can improve the position stability of the charging power supply 26, prevent impurities, water vapor and the like from entering the clamping groove 28, and improve the use safety.
